The Infra team is planning to upgrade review.openstack.org from Gerrit
2.11 to Gerrit 2.13 on September 18, 2017. This downtime will begin at
1500UTC and is expected to take many hours as we have to perform an
offline update of Gerrit's secondary indexes. The outage should be
complete by 2359UTC.

This upgrade is a relatively minor one for users. You'll find that
mobile use of Gerrit is slightly better (though still not great). The
bug that forces us to reapply Approval votes rather than just rechecking
has also been addressed. If you'd like to test out Gerrit 2.13 you can
do so at https://review-dev.openstack.org.

The date we have chosen is the Monday after the PTG. The
expectation/hope is that many people will still be traveling or
otherwise recovering from the PTG so demand for Gerrit will be low. By
doing it on Monday we also hope that there will be load on the service
the following day which should help shake out any issues quickly (in the
past we've done it on weekends then had to wait a couple days before
problems are noticed).
